A Hole Lotta Good

Portsmouth Report written by Jen Stoneham

We welcomed David to his first GoodGym session this evening - great to have you along! He certainly got stuck in with our task, helping to take down some shelving.

Meanwhile, Lucy, Richard and I joined Clare at the new unit to help put up the new Repair Cafe / Library of Things signage. Cue lots of scrabbling up and down ladders, then an emergency jig-saw break when we realised the sign was a little too long!

Back at the old unit, the rest of the team made great progress filling holes, taking down shelving and sweeping the floors. We finished up by taking a few bits and pieces across the new unit. Sinéad has reassured us that, despite appearances in the photos, she was not in drink whilst using a power tool!

So much achieved in such a short space of time - amazing work, everyone!

Trolley good show at the library of things!

Portsmouth Report written by Laura Wells

Five GoodGymers joined a total of 34 volunteers who joined forces to help out the wonderful Share Portsmouth to move the contents of the library of things / repair cafe. This was all within the Cascades and involved moving over 600 items from one unit to another. Items included DIY gear, kitchen items, suitcases, cider-making equipment and more, all helped by wheelbarrows, trolleys and people power!

With so many people, set in three well organised groups, we moved all the items in around 45 mins. We will be back again next week for the group task to help them with the last bits in the old unit!

Marathon Marketing

Portsmouth Report written by Jen Stoneham

Our task this evening was a bit different to the gardening sessions we've had for most of our Group Runs this summer. We found ourselves instead trying to drum up participants for the Portsmouth Coastal Marathon. A fab local charity, The Elizabeth Foundation, have kindly been given four charity spaces by Believe and Achieve, but they are yet to find runners to take them - enter GoodGym!

We enjoyed a windy but scenic tour of Portsmouth city centre, with new routes and areas being discovered by some members of the group. We visited Community Centres, supermarkets and Gyms, where we distributed posters and flyers. Top campaigner was Richard, who had all but convinced a gentleman at Box Fitness to take a place whilst we there!

We rounded off the evening with a cheeky drink at the Guildhall Village to toast our good work. Nice one, guys!
